RSA SecurID Two Factor Authentication Support
VoyenceControl has been enhanced to support devices that are secured with RSA SecurID®
two factor authentication. RSA SecurID® two factor authentication offers a unique, time-
synchronous solution that automatically changes the user’s password every 60 seconds.
The VoyenceControl enhancements enable customers to discover, manage, and perform
compliance on their RSA SecurID secured devices. VoyenceControl supports the assignment of
RSA SecurID software tokens to shared device credentials and to VoyenceControl users. RSA
SecurID passcodes are generated from the RSA SecurID software tokens, and used as
passwords for device authentication.
Data Field Manager
Data Fields Manager, a new method to create Data Fields, is now available from the Tools
menu.
